Meet Damoo! This cutie has the cutest overbite in the world and is just such a sweet boy. He is a Pittie mix at a little over 2yrs old. He does have some energy, so if you want a walk or hiking buddy look no further. As far as training goes, he seems to know sit, though he might need more training to further his education! Same goes with potty training as he has gotten used to the shelter life. Now if you have children or other dogs at home we HIGHLY encourage that you bring them with you as we are unsure how Damoo will do. Come check out Damoo today!

In addition to being the official agency that oversees stray dog control in the community, spca cincinnati offers many programs and services, including animal adoptions, animal cruelty investigations, spay/neuter and veterinary services, companion animal and wildlife rescue, dog licensing, foster care program, obedience training, and the area’s most extensive humane education program. spca cincinnati also works to introduce animals into the lives of people in our community, including those in hospitals, nursing homes, children’s homes, and schools, and works with victims of domestic violence to both provide shelter for their animals, and to help them rehabilitate.
